Shanghai is a city of contrasts, where Art Deco buildings line the Huangpu River and futuristic skyscrapers shape one of the world s most recognisable skylines. As China s largest metropolis, it offers a dynamic mix of history, design, and innovation that you feel as soon as you arrive.
Stroll along the Bund for sweeping views of Pudong s towers, then explore leafy streets, creative districts, and traditional lanes that reveal a slower side of the city. Whether you are visiting for business, culture, or cuisine, Shanghai rewards curious travellers with new discoveries at every turn.
From tranquil gardens and world-class museums to buzzing neighbourhoods filled with cafes and boutiques, Shanghai is a place where each district has its own character. You can move effortlessly between old and new, enjoying a cosmopolitan city that is constantly evolving yet deeply rooted in its past.
